Ziitek TIF2180-20-02ES thermal silicone pad is a product with both performance and economy. It is a unique thermal pad with low oil permeability, low thermal resistance, high softness and high compliance.It can work stably at -40℃~160℃ and meet the requirement of UL94V0.


 

< Good thermal conductive: 2.0 W/mK
< Thickness: 4.5mmT
< Hardness:10 Shore 00
< Colour: Pink/White

< RoHS compliant
< UL recognized
< Easy release construction

Typical Properties of TIF2180-20-02ES
 
Product Name TIF2180-20-02ES Series
Colour Pink/White
Construction & Compostion Ceramic filled silicone elastomer
Specific gravity

2.8 g/cm^3

Thickness 4.5mmT
Hardness 10 Shore 00
Dielectric constant@1MHz 5.0 MHz
Continuos Use Temp -40 to 160℃
Dielectric Breakdown Voltage >5000 VAC
Thermal conductivity 2.0W/mK
Flame Rating 94-V0
